Transaction e6931e6d378c3b66b41f3f8d297fbb537907778712163d7583c1f1deca1f3f54
1 Input
1 Output
-
e6931e6d378c3b66b41f3f8d297fbb537907778712163d7583c1f1deca1f3f54:0
- value
- 19348986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b75561ba923ec4c86cb81302697ccc21db2b0170 OP_EQUAL
- address
- 3JQPs5R3LpXzPJqmYi5hJ5y9Ghwu4vbCKs